I'm just wondering if it's OK to do this.
I've just had an 'upgrade' from Orange. They phoned me and offered me a deal and new phone but said it was best if I chose a new phone there and then, rather than phoning back cust services because they had a different system etc etc.
Kind of caught me on the hop, but as I was on the net anyway, I had a look at those they were offering and chose one.
I'm not getting on with the new phone at all, had it a few days and it's all geared up to keep you connected to hotmail/facebook etc. all the time and I'm not really bothered about that. The phone itself is all a bit complex and over-techie for me, I just want a basic phone with a camera!
I am wondering if it is 'OK' for me to sell this phone, say on Ebay, buy one that is maybe half the RRP of the new-fangled phone, and pocket the difference. Could do with the extra money at the moment too!
If it is OK, I'm wondering why more people don't do this.

    Yes, people do it all the time. Just buy a cheapo phone of your choice and swap SIMs.
